Hi everyone, I've been trying to access my account since this morning, but I keep getting an error message even though I'm sure my credentials are correct. It seems like the system might have changed something or perhaps there's a temporary glitch with the login portal. I tried using the mobile app and the desktop site, but the issue persists. Has anyone else experienced this 'login paddy power' error recently? Any advice on whether I should wait for a server fix or if there's a specific troubleshooting step I'm missing? Have you tried clearing your browser cache and cookies? That usually fixes most login glitches, even if it feels like a long shot. Sometimes the old data conflicts with the new system.

Did you try a completely different device? Like logging in via a tablet if you were using a laptop, or vice versa. Sometimes the issue is localized to the specific browser profile you are using.

Seriously, try resetting your password using the 'Forgot Password' link, even if you think your credentials are correct. It forces the system to re-verify your identity and often bypasses the temporary glitch.

My advice is to take a screenshot of the error message. When you contact support, having that specific error code will speed up the diagnosis immensely. It's much better than just saying 'it doesn't work.'
